Hey Priya — handing off the Tilebird prefetcher branch before I'm out. The LRU eviction is solid now; the flaky part was the zoom-level heuristic, which I capped at two levels ahead. Review the backpressure logic carefully, it bit us once in staging. To run the integration suite you'll need to unlock the fixtures vault, and the passphrase for that is right here.

vault phrase of yaduf-yajop = lamath-kelix-aldion-zorius-ulaox-eliax-gorox-norok-fenael-fenath-julael-pelius-belius-druion

**Step 3: Point FuelScope at the new warehouse**

The fleet fuel-usage report now reads from the Lanternhouse warehouse instead of the legacy extracts. Future maintainers: don't resurrect the old cron job, it double-counts refuels. Just repoint the report service and rerun the backfill once. The settings you'll need are these.

deployment values, tajeg-tahaf:
WENDOR_PIN=4465
WENDOR_METRICS_HOST=metrics.wendor.qirvancorp.corp
WENDOR_LOG_LEVEL=warn
WENDOR_TENANT=lamwyn

# Break-Glass Access — InvoForge Renderer

Plugin authors normally interact with the InvoForge PDF renderer through the sandboxed plugin API only. Break-glass access exists solely for incidents where a malformed plugin corrupts the render queue and the sandbox cannot be reached. Request approval from the on-call steward first; all break-glass sessions are logged and reviewed within 24 hours. Once approval is granted, unlock the emergency console using the recovery passphrase that appears immediately below.

recovery phrase for yawif-hahif: druys-kelius-ralax-raliel